Discipleship

Jesus prepared a bonfire one morning for his disciples. While the wood crackled and sparks flew out onto the sand Jesus urged them to feed his sheep.  John 21:14-19

 

People matter to God. 

 

Jesus' bonfire shows us what authentic community looks like.  He made himself available, gathered them together, shared a meal and started a conversation.  How did Christ know his disciples were ready to feed his sheep?  Because he spent time with them, he ate with them, he welcomed their questions, he cried in front of them, laughed with them and taught them.  He intentionally loved them deeply.

 

We do the same thing.

 

Not always around a bonfire, but always creating that same atmosphere no matter the location. As we discuss the issues of today's youth, we go beyond the chit chat and take them deep...with the intention to love deep with the Holy Spirit's help. 

 

The Holy Spirit does the work.

We are just the vessels.  The Holy Spirit transforms each life and produces spiritual fruit as character, holiness and maturity are being formed by God's Word.

 

Matthew 28:18-20

The Great Comission

Then Jesus came to them and said, “All authority in heaven and on earth has been given to me. Therefore go and make disciples of all nations, baptizing them in the name of the Father and of the Son and of the Holy Spirit, and teaching them to obey everything I have commanded you. And surely I am with you always, to the very end of the age.”
